Output 50bbdac611453ced07b915651b230d269403bfeb0e71439983a53bdede0d7b04: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880f4c5c3694777ef95585c31f4bce777c409582 OP_EQUAL
address
MLJaTTmkwFoGxs2W7tATT7zTiULiyfsKnG
transaction
50bbdac611453ced07b915651b230d269403bfeb0e71439983a53bdede0d7b04
spent
true